Abstract

The utility model relates to an asset entire life-cycle management process control application system and specifically relates to an asset entire life-cycle management process control application system based on a topic base. The system comprises a client, an application server and a data base server which are mutually connected, and the application server comprises a business application system, an index defining module, a business data integrating module, an index computing engine and a business management control module. Compared with systems in prior art, the system is an information management system running through a full process of strategy making, planning, designing, investing, material purchasing, engineer constructing, asset managing, device managing and waste asset processing, asset entire life business full process management control is achieved, visional process management control requirements of management levels are met, and process management control means of asset entire life-cycle management key businesses are optimized.

Background technology
Power grid enterprises belong to infrastructure service industry and a public utilities, and power network safety operation involves the interests of the state and the people.Simultaneously power grid enterprises are typical capital-intensive enterprises, and the power grid asset magnitude of value is huge.In order to guarantee power network safety operation, ensure power supply reliability, improve power grid operation efficient, be the top priority that electrical network faces.Along with the acceleration of power network development, the problem under the existing assets data information management mode progressively manifests, main manifestations be following some:
1, electrical network basic data management imperfection does not have unified assets life cycle management IT application in management integrated framework, can't realize the visual requirement of each management level acquisition of information, can not provide the normality monitoring mechanism for the management of assets life cycle management;
2, assets " segmentation " management mode based on function is implemented in the power grid asset operation, and planning, construction, operation, retirement phase lack unified standard, fails to form lean closed loop management mechanism; Wherein, self there is the management method in some departments in each business department, can't be connected orderly between the business department, whether each operation flow is carried out efficiently, and whether the flow process running is timely, do not form unified evaluation system, the assets life-cycle management is lacked data communication, can't realize that information is in time corresponding between each module, operation flow can't realize that operation flow can't realize the effective monitoring of overall process;
3, fail to form comprehensive Asset State evaluation mechanism, lack standardization accumulation and the analysis of basic data and management information, each relevant infosystem is separate, information is isolated, data deficiency unified standard standard, data interaction, integrated, shared mechanism imperfection can't provide assessment basis and data for the asset management overall process.

Embodiment
Below in conjunction with accompanying drawing, further introduce the utility model.
See also Fig. 1-3, a kind of assets life cycle management management process management and control application system based on the theme storehouse of the present utility model, hardware configuration comprises client a, application server b, database server c, and client, application server and database server are connected to each other.Application server comprises business application system, indicator definition module 6, business datum integration module 7, index computing engines 8 and professional management and control module 9, wherein, business application system comprises program plan business information subsystem 1, purchase of goods and materials business information subsystem 2, engineering construction business information subsystem 3, O﹠M maintenance business information subsystem 4 and the retired business information subsystem 5 of scrapping, in addition, program plan business information subsystem 1, purchase of goods and materials business information subsystem 2, engineering construction business information subsystem 3, O﹠M maintenance business information subsystem 4 is scrapped business information subsystem 5 and is connected with the business datum integration module respectively with being connected, be that business application system is connected with business datum integration module 7, indicator definition module 6 respectively with business datum integration module 7, index computing engines 8 connects, index computing engines 8 and business datum integration module 7, described professional management and control module 9 respectively with business datum integration module 7, indicator definition module 6, index computing engines 8 connects.
The workflow of a kind of assets life cycle management management process management and control application system based on the theme storehouse of the present utility model is as follows:
1) nodal information that provides in routine duties of client a will pass in the corresponding Service Period module voluntarily, nodal information in the separate service stage module sends to the business integration module, carry out association, and gather with engineering account, asset number device coding;
2) application server carries out the setting of index computing formula and information is sent to indicator definition module 6 gathering;
3) according to parameter request the nodal information of sending from professional data integration module 7 is calculated after receiving from indicator definition module 6 computing formula that sends and decompose index according to index computing engines 8, and obtain desired value;
4) index computing engines 8 carries out the analysis of various dimensions according to the desired value that calculates, and has comprised minute unit statistics, by monthly, year statistics etc.;
5) the index analysis result sends to management and control module 9, this business is changed with the desired value variation set up incidence relation;
6) each service node information can directly send to professional management and control module 9, and the node untimely to operation flow carries out after-action review, also can remind the node of clear and definite time standard in the operation flow in advance.
